Transaction 68b74b7af462d7bfc7c15bc959eaecc3f24f4047e06768f18164a955c7fe5d3c
1 Input
1 Output
-
68b74b7af462d7bfc7c15bc959eaecc3f24f4047e06768f18164a955c7fe5d3c:0
- value
- 16259203
- script pubkey
- OP_0 OP_PUSHBYTES_20 ca37c522ddc4c61f93dff4a355fb5601f17865d6
- address
- bc1qegmu2gkacnrply7l7j34t76kq8chsewkv8k9y5